6.2.2

Vacuum Test

Oil seals tend to fail when subjected
to a vacuum, i.e. the sealing lip lifts
away from the crankshaft during the
piston's induction stroke because
1
there is no internal counterpressure.
A test can be carried out with pump
0000 850 1300 to detect this kind of
fault.
1
2
: Connect hose (1) of pump
0000 850 1300 to the nipple
(arrow).
: Push ring (2) to the left
– vacuum test.
3
: Operate the lever (3) until the
pressure gauge (4) indicates a
vacuum of 0.5 bar.
If the vacuum reading remains
constant, or rises to no more than
0.3 bar within 20 seconds, it can be
assumed that the oil seals are in
good condition.
If the pressure continues to rise
(reduced vacuum in engine), the oil
seals must be replaced, b 6.3.
– After finishing the test, push the
ring to the right to vent the pump.
– Continue with pressure test,
b 6.2.3
